The ingredients needed to make Aunt Martha's Banana Bread:
  1. Get 1 cup Sugar
  2. Take 1/2 cup Shortening
  3. Get 2 Eggs
  4. Prepare 3 large rip bananas mashed
  5. Get 1 tsp Baking soda
  6. Get 2 cup Flour
  7. Prepare 1 tsp Vanilla
  8. Make ready 1 cup Chopped walnuts

Instructions to make Aunt Martha's Banana Bread:
  1. Cream sugar and shortening together.
  2. Add eggs and blend well.
  3. Add mashed bananas and blend well.
  4. Add flour a little at a time until mixed.
  5. Add vanilla and walnuts. Mix well.
  6. Bake in loaf pan at 375 for 50 minutes to an hour.
